Question:
Which of the following is true for displacement?
(a) It cannot be zero.
(b) Its magnitude is greater than the distance travelled by the object.
Answer:
Neither of the statements is true.
(a) is false because the displacement of an object which travels a curtain distance
and comes back to its initial position is zero.
(b) is false because the displacement of an object can be equal to, but never greater
than the distance travelled.
